Bullet Molds from Lee

Lee round ball molds have tangential cut off which eliminates the objectionable nib at the sprue. The cavities are made with a new process called "Hobbing". The blocks are rough machined to size with about .005 to .010 stock remaining. A tungsten carbide ball is then placed in the cavity and the blocks are squeezed in a 30-ton press to perfectly form the round cavity. The resulting cavity is far smoother and rounder than could be cut with a conventional cutter. All LEE molds come with handles and carry a two-year guarantee against defects in workmanship. If you are having a problem with a mold, return it to LEE for a replacement.

Bullet Molds from Lyman
Lyman's molds throw perfect, ball after ball, with a minimum sprue to ensure the kind of accuracy that target shooters have come to expect from Lyman precision molds. Lyman Minie Ball molds are exactly reproduced from originals used over 100 years ago.

Lead Pots & Ingot Molds

NOTE: Use only pure, soft lead when casting bullets. If you can't scratch it with your fingernail, it is too hard for use in muzzleloading firearms.

A WORD OF CAUTION: When casting any bullets, make sure you are working in a well ventilated area. Avoid inhaling the lead fumes as they can be harmful.
